Press Release

We are celebrating International Woman’s Day on the 8th of March by opening “Against the Tides 2011’’ an Art Exhibition with over 12 Genres of Art forms on Display which include Paintings, Photography, Digital Art, Comic Art, Graphic Art, Holograms, Sculpture, Spiritual Art, Fabric Art, Food Art & more- this year over 50 Artists from various fields of expertise will be participating at the show including seasoned Artists and Students of Arts from various Schools and Universities.

Our Show will be inaugurated by Ms. Hetal Pawani, who is an Artist and Owner of The JamJar Art Gallery in Dubai, the Opening is on the 8th of March at 8:00pm – at the Festival Centre, Dubai Festival City.

It’s a FREE entry and all are welcomed to visit, this is the first of its kind Art Exhibition where the visitors will be given an Opportunity to VOTE for their top three favorite Artists – on the 12th of March – we will announce the winners at the closing ceremony at Dubai Festival City.

We welcome you to be inspired and support the talent present in the region and encourage Art & Culture by placing your Vote at the show.

The Venue: Festival Centre, Dubai Festival City, Near Toys R US and Sun and Sand Sports area, on the ground floor.

The show dates: 8th March - 12th of March 2011

The show timings: 10.00am - 10.00pm
